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2005.06.14;
Скачать: CL | DM;

Вниз

Уникальное поле   Найти похожие ветки 

 
Navi   (2005-05-07 09:14) [0]

Здравствуйте!
Есть строковое поле. Редактируется оно в DBEdit. Это поле должно содержать уникальные значения, т.е. надо не позволит пользователю ввести значение, которое уже есть в таблице. Как этого достичь?
Спасибо.


 
Anatoly Podgoretsky ©   (2005-05-07 12:44) [1]

Если у тебя не Клиппер, то в таблице все поля уникальны, дублирование полей не допускается, ты просто не создашь таблицу.
Какая у тебя база, только точно?


 
DSKalugin ©   (2005-05-07 13:05) [2]

Создать для этого поля уникальный индекс
TTable.AddIndex(const Name, Fields: String; Options: TIndexOptions, const DescFields: String="");

где Options=[ixUnique]


 
Anatoly Podgoretsky ©   (2005-05-07 13:06) [3]

DSKalugin ©   (07.05.05 13:05) [2]
Ты уверен? Не зная какая у него база, процентов на 99 это не рабочее.


 
DSKalugin ©   (2005-05-07 13:27) [4]

Уверен на 100%


 
Navi   (2005-05-08 08:47) [5]

Вобщем- с dBase переполз на EasyTable и совет DSKalugin-а работает. Спасибо.


 
Anatoly Podgoretsky ©   (2005-05-08 11:21) [6]

DSKalugin ©   (07.05.05 13:27) [4]
На 100 не уверен, поскольку все таки есть варианты для dBase, про FoxPro не знаю, но он практически и не поддержан



Страницы: 1 вся ветка

Текущий архив: 2005.06.14;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.034 c
9-1110741932
parovoZZ
2005-03-13 22:25
2005.06.14
JEDI SDL - SDLSpriteEngine


14-1117203605
Narik
2005-05-27 18:20
2005.06.14
MediaPlayer1


3-1114760089
Zhekson
2005-04-29 11:34
2005.06.14
InstallShield & BDE


4-1113990260
Grief
2005-04-20 13:44
2005.06.14
Скоростная работа с битмапами


1-1117004417
r13
2005-05-25 11:00
2005.06.14
Перехват ошибок